Bajrahi Population - Chatra, Jharkhand
Bajrahi is a small village located in Kunda Block of Chatra district, Jharkhand with total 16 families residing. The Bajrahi village has population of 97 of which 48 are males while 49 are females as per Population Census 2011.In Bajrahi village population of children with age 0-6 is 17 which makes up 17.53 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Bajrahi village is 1021 which is higher than Jharkhand state average of 948. Child Sex Ratio for the Bajrahi as per census is 1429, higher than Jharkhand average of 948.
Bajrahi village has lower literacy rate compared to Jharkhand. In 2011, literacy rate of Bajrahi village was 45.00 % compared to 66.41 % of Jharkhand. In Bajrahi Male literacy stands at 51.22 % while female literacy rate was 38.46 %.
